The basis of determining dearness allowance (D.A.) to government employees in India is
Options:
A .  Standard of living
B .  National income
C .  Consumer Price Index
D .  Per capita income
Answer: Option C
Answer: (c)
The basis of determining dearness allowance (D.A.) to government employees in India is the consumer price index. Dearness Allowance (DA) is an allowance paid to employees to compensate them for the erosion of real income/wage due to inflation.
The increase in the cost of living and the consequent erosion of income is measured in terms of a consumer price index number and, DA to be sanctioned to employees is determined on the basis of the percentage increase in that index.
Dearness Allowance - D.A. is calculated as a percentage of an Indian citizen’s basic salary to mitigate the impact of inflation on people.
